The performance and capability of SIG V-Crown defensive rounds, now optimized for use in short barrel pistols. The same perfected material specifications and fine-tuned design innovations, including a stacked hollow point cavity, delivering exceptional on-target energy with maximum weight retention and optimal expansion for ultimate stopping power, engineered to control recoil and delivering even greater performance.

Ammo Type   JHP
Caliber   9mm Luger
Grain Weight   115 gr
Qty Per Package   20
Muzzle Velocity   1185 fps
Muzzle Energy   359 ft-lb

What is the difference between a bolt-action rifle and a semi-automatic rifle? Answers (1)

Proven Arms & Outfitters A bolt-action rifle requires the shooter to manually operate a bolt to load a round, eject the spent casing, and chamber the next round. In contrast, a semi-automatic rifle is designed to automatically eject the spent casing and chamber a new round with each pull of the trigger. Semi-automatic rifles offer faster follow-up shots, while bolt-action rifles are typically more accurate due to their design.
